The Role We are seeking a caring, enthusiastic, and reliable Level 1 Teaching Assistant to join our Early Years team. This role includes supporting children’s learning and development, as well as providing personal care, including nappy changing, for children who are not yet toilet trained. Key Responsibilities Support the class teacher in delivering high-quality early years provision. Assist with the preparation of learning activities and resources. Provide personal care, including nappy changing, in line with school policies and safeguarding procedures. Promote independence, self-esteem, and positive behaviour. Maintain a clean, safe, and welcoming environment. Record and report on children’s progress and wellbeing. Work collaboratively with colleagues and communicate effectively with parents and carers. Essential: A warm, patient, and nurturing approach to working with young children. Willingness to undertake nappy changing and personal care duties. Good communication and teamwork skills. A commitment to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children. Basic literacy and numeracy skills. Desirable: Experience working in an Early Years setting. A relevant Level 1 qualification in Childcare or Teaching Assistance. Paediatric First Aid certification.
